# Approvals: Autocomplete Index Slowness

So the Quickfind autocomplete index on Larkspun has been crawling lately — rebuilds take 40 minutes and queries time out during peak. The fix swaps the trie backend for a prefix-compressed one. Reviewers: check memory ceilings and the fallback path before stamping anything. Any change touching the index schema needs an explicit approval, and the person who has to give it is listed below.

account owner for bafof-yaguf: Norir Tamys Jormir Isteth

Ticket #4412 — Vault locked on Renderpost transcoding farm

The Quillhaven secrets vault sealed itself after three failed unseals, so all Renderpost worker nodes are idle and the encode queue is growing. Support: do not restart the vault pods. Follow the unseal runbook, step 4, and supply the recovery passphrase that appears directly below this line.

vault phrase of hawep-kagag = quenox-aldath-zordor-fraael-fenwyn-raldor

Handing off the Larchgate ticket-pricing experiment to you ahead of the audit. Current state: variant B applies dynamic discounts via the Pellworth rules engine; exposure logs are sampled at 10%. Open items: discount codes are logged in cleartext in the experiment sink, and the allowlist for internal test accounts hasn't been pruned since the Brindle launch. I've flagged both in the review queue. Kill switch is the `larchgate-halt` flag. The experiment dashboard and access notes are on the internal page below.

runbook for yageg-tafop: https://superset.merlaqnet.local/deploy/projects/issue/display/repo/projects/ticket/e6ac41f4bf7bc116ee61994c

## Tuning

The receipt mailer (Almsgate) batches donation receipts and sends through the Thornquay relay. On-call: if the queue backs up, resist the urge to crank batch size — the relay rate-limits per connection, and bigger batches just mean bigger retries. Scale worker count first, then shorten the flush interval. Dedupe window must stay longer than the retry horizon or donors get duplicate receipts, which generates tickets. All knobs live in one place and are read at worker start. Current production values follow.

tuning table, kajop-yafof:
QUOTAS = {
    "wenath": 10,
    "ulaael": 5,
}